Shousetsuka ni Narou: The Massive Well of the Subconscious Collective

Operated by Hina Project Inc., Shousetsuka ni Narou (translated as “Let’s Become a Novelist”) is Japan’s largest user-generated web novel hosting site. Its sheer scale—both in terms of registered users and the number of works—has irreversibly transformed the landscape of the Japanese publishing industry.


1. Ranking Supremacy: The Pure Cultivation of Desire

The core feature of this platform is its absolute point-based evaluation system —a direct aggregation of reader desires. *Acceleration of Feedback : If a story is entertaining, the reader “rates” it; if it’s boring, they close the browser tab instantly. To reach the top of the rankings, writers continuously refine their stories to be perfectly optimized for reader needs: instant gratification, recognition, and the fulfillment of revenge. *Establishment of the ‘Narou Template’ : This competitive environment gave birth to the “Narou Template”—exceptionally long titles and standardized early-game developments. These became a silent contract between author and reader, acting as a “guaranteed form of entertainment.”

2. ‘Narou-kei’: The Psychological Barrier of Modern Japan

“Narou-kei” is the collective term for works that achieved massive popularity on the platform. *Isekai Reincarnation and Omnipotence : The genre fills the sense of deprivation in reality with “Absolute Superiority (Cheats)” in another space. This isn’t mere escapism; it functions as a mental “aspirin” designed for self-defense, allowing users to stabilize their psyche against a harsh reality. *A Narrative of Complicity : Readers understand that the protagonist is a surrogate for themselves. In this space, the “consumption of results” takes precedence over the “virtue of effort.” It reflects the literary extreme of the “Efficiency” sought by modern society.


3. Analysis: Savior or Destroyer of the Publishing Industry?

Today, the mainstream of the Japanese Light Novel market is dominated by “Narou Alumni.” Iconic titles like Mushoku Tensei, That Time I Got Reincarnated as a Slime, Re:ZERO, and Overlordare all crystals dredged from this massive “Well of Desire."Shousetsuka ni Narou expanded the gateway to professionalism while simultaneously replacing “the editor’s discernment” with “market-driven automatic selection (rankings).” It is the world’s largest “Archive of Wills” born from the heart of modern Japan.
